Default Reset ECU

How do I reset my ECU, or check engine light. Someone said that by unplugging the Vtec solenoid that I automatically tripped the CEL. So I figure if I just reset the ECU, and there isn't really a problem then the light will stay off. I have seen it on here before but I couldn't find it in search. TIA.

Default Re: Reset ECU (Stu)

If your CEL came on because you pulled the vtec solenoid, then you don't need to check the CEL code. Just pull the backup fuse for 2 minute and put it back in. Remember when you do this besure to have the radio code around if you still have the stock deck.

Default Re: Reset ECU (Stu)

You can reset the ECU by either pulling the ECU fuse or pulling the negative batery terminal. As mentioned above, be sure you have your radio code handy, as it will be reset, too.
